Software Developer at Workhub Software Corp
Calgary, AB T2E 8L6, Canada -
Full Time


Start Date

Immediate

Expiry Date

14 Sep, 25

Salary

92000.0

Posted On

16 Jun, 25

Experience

0 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Jenkins, Angular, Iis, Ec2, Computer Science, Continuous Improvement, Node.Js, Languages, Integration

Industry

Computer Software/Engineering

Description

HI THERE!

Our software helps our fantastic customers manage their safety and compliance and we are looking for someone who loves building and handling all the details, hates inefficiencies, and has a passion for working at growth stage companies.
This is an in-person role only. We know applying for and taking on a new job at any company requires a leap of faith. We want you to feel comfortable and excited to apply at Workhub. To get a good feel for our history and the progress we’ve made over the years have a look at our company timeline. Our team is really proud of the milestones we’ve achieved.
https://www.workhub.com/about/story

EXPERIENCE YOU HAVE

· A bachelor’s degree in computer science or software engineering or in another discipline with a significant programming component.
· At least 3 years of experience working within a formal software development environment.
· Proficient in modern frameworks and languages: Angular, React, Node.js, .NET, SQL, Rabbit MQ, AWS including S3 and EC2, Jenkins, Elastic and IIS.
· Experience with Storybook is required, including the management and development of a global front-end component library.
· Involvement in implementation, integration and interactions with third-party software platforms is critical (e-commerce, accounting, warehousing, and/or promotional products).
· Excellent problem-solving skills and a proactive attitude toward continuous improvement.
· Familiarity with the Health and Safety compliance industry is a strong asset.
· Previous management experience is a must.
Job Type: Full-time
Pay: $92,000.00 per year

Schedule:

  • 8 hour shift
  • Monday to Friday

Location:

  • Calgary, AB T2E 8L6 (preferred)

Work Location: In perso

Responsibilities

· Write clean, efficient, and well-documented code that adheres to industry best practices.
· Collaborate with multiple stakeholders to understand user needs and deliver practical, high-impact features.
· Work with our product managers, UX/UI designers and other departments to determine and define the parameters and technical scope around building new code for both internal and external customers.
· Lead and manage multiple development projects simultaneously, ensuring timely and high-quality delivery, utilizing management software such as JIRA.
· Lead and facilitate code reviews for team members, including peer developers and senior developers, to ensure code quality, consistency, and adherence to best practices.
· Full stack experience required to manage the development process from feature design implementation to release.
· Take ownership of diagnosing, prioritizing, and resolving critical bugs in a timely manner to minimize impact on users and ensure system stability.
· Oversee and maintain multiple development and staging environments.
· Evaluate and refactor legacy codebases, identifying areas for improvement and implementing upgrades as needed.
· Maintain detailed technical documentation to support future development and knowledge sharing.
· Grow with Workhub. You see that business intelligence and analytics drives a SaaS business. With new features and new customers there is always an opportunity to help find solutions to questions we haven’t even thought of yet. You are on the front line and you want to see how to maximize our customer experience through the software, website or social media applications.

Loading...